Why mushrooms are not plants, and why that matters for your growing

Most questions we get about a grow kit doing nothing come down to the same thing: people put it in the sun, water it like a plant and expect it to "grow" the way a plant does. That does not work, and the reason is not that you are doing something wrong, but that you are working with the wrong model. A mushroom is not a plant. On the tree of life it sits closer to you than to the tomato next to it on the windowsill. Knowing that makes growing suddenly logical.

1. A mushroom eats, it does not photosynthesise

A plant makes its own food from light, water and CO2. A fungus cannot. It secretes enzymes that digest wood, straw or coffee grounds outside its body, and absorbs the dissolved nutrients. So it eats, like an animal, only externally. What that means for your growing: the substrate is not the "soil" the mushroom stands in, it is its food. A grow block is a meal being slowly eaten, and when it is gone, it is gone. That is why every flush gets smaller, as we explained in an earlier piece.

2. It breathes in oxygen and breathes out CO2

Plants take in CO2 and give off oxygen. Fungi do exactly the opposite, just like us. A grow kit in a closed cupboard therefore literally suffocates on its own breath, and responds with long stems and tiny caps, see that story. Fresh air is to a mushroom what light is to a plant: not a luxury, a condition for life.

3. Light is a signal, not food

Because a fungus does not live on light, it does not need much of it. But it does use it: as a compass. Light tells the mushroom which way is "out", where to open its cap and release its spores. Hence the contradictory-sounding rule: no sun, but daylight. Anywhere you could read a book is enough. In full sun it dries out, in the dark it does not know where to go.

4. The mushroom is not the organism, the mycelium is

With a plant, what you see is the organism. With a fungus, what you see, the mushroom, is only the fruiting body: a temporary organ for spreading spores, comparable to an apple on a tree. The real organism is the mycelium, the white network running through the wood or substrate, sometimes living there for years. That is why you cannot write off a log that is "doing nothing" by looking at the outside, and why white fuzz on a grow kit does not mean something is wrong but that the organism is healthy. 5. It has no skin and no roots

A plant regulates its moisture with roots and a waxy layer on the leaf. A mushroom has neither. It absorbs moisture through its entire surface and loses it just as easily. That is why you mist a grow kit on the block and the air around it, not into a tray underneath, and why a dried-out log cannot be rescued with a watering can but can be with a night's soaking. Why are fungi closer to animals?

Because they branched off from the same limb as the animals about a billion years ago, long after the plants had gone their own way. Fungi build their cell walls from chitin, the same material as a beetle's shell, not from cellulose like plants. They store energy as glycogen, like us, not as starch. And they eat, breathe and search. Once you know that, you stop seeing a grow kit as a plant in a pot and start seeing it as a slow animal living inside its food. That sounds odd, but it is the model that is right, and it is the model that stops you ever again putting a block next to the stove in the sun.

The practical summary

Feed it (substrate or fresh wood), let it breathe (fresh air), give it a compass (daylight, no sun), keep its skin moist (misting, soaking) and judge the organism, not the fruiting body.
